Definition of transferor

A transferor is a person who transfers or conveys an interest in property to another person. This means that the transferor gives up their ownership or rights to the property and passes them on to someone else.

For example, if John sells his car to Jane, John is the transferor because he is giving up his ownership of the car and transferring it to Jane. Another example is if a landlord transfers ownership of a rental property to a new owner, the landlord is the transferor.

Overall, a transferor is someone who gives up their ownership or rights to property and transfers them to another person.
